Italy is officially referred to as the Italian Republic and it is one of the most economically and culturally diverse countries of the world. Italy has millions of visitors every year majorly because of its booming economy and diverse tourism sites in the country.

Italy has a very rich history which dates back to the Roman Empire. The country is located in the South-West of Europe, very close to the Mediterranean Sea. It is bordered by France, Slovenia, Austria, and Switzerland. The country which has an estimated population of 61 million inhabitants plays home to one of the most important religious cities in the world, The Vatican.

Italy has the sixth largest national wealth worldwide and it has the eighth largest economies in the world. In the Eurozone, Italy has the third largest economy by nominal GDP. The country ranks very high with respect to human development and life expectancy. Italy has the third largest central bank gold reserve in the world.

Italy is a founding member of the European Union and it is recognized as having one of the strongest militaries in the world. Based on the number of visitors received yearly, Italy sits at number five in the world. Responsibilities of the Italian Embassy in Ghana

The Italian Embassy in Ghana performs several functions, especially because both countries are known to have struck a very fruitful relationship. There are over 60,000 Ghanaians living in Italy all of whose visas were approved by the Italian embassy in Ghana after successful visa interviews.

Italy and Ghana share similar interests in different facets of democracy and governance. Some of these interests include human rights, multilateralism, the fight against human trafficking and terrorism, and the promotion of international peace. Through the Italian Embassy in Ghana, loans were facilitated to provide assistance to Ghana from the Italian Republic.

Several development projects have been carried out in Ghana by Italian companies, most of which was facilitated by the Italian Embassy in Ghana. It is evident that the importance of the Italian Embassy in Ghana cannot be overemphasized.
